ubuntu怎么下载github文件
时间: 2023-06-05 09:47:23 浏览: 2140
可以通过以下步骤在Ubuntu上下载GitHub文件:
1. 打开终端并安装Git:
sudo apt-get update
sudo apt-get install git
2. 在GitHub上找到要下载的文件的URL。
3. 在终端中使用以下命令克隆存储库:
git clone <URL>
例如,如果要克隆名为“myrepo”的存储库,其URL为https://github.com/myusername/myrepo.git,则应使用以下命令:
git clone https://github.com/myusername/myrepo.git
4. 文件将被下载到当前目录中。
希望这可以帮助您下载GitHub文件。
相关问题
ubuntu下载github文件
回答: 在Ubuntu上下载GitHub文件有几种方法。一种方法是使用git命令进行克隆。你可以使用以下命令进行克隆:git clone + GitHub仓库的URL。然而,有时候使用git clone命令下载速度很慢,可能会中途失败。这可能是因为github.global.ssl.fastly.net域名被限制了。你可以通过找到这个域名对应的IP地址,并在hosts文件中添加IP地址和域名的映射来解决这个问题,然后刷新DNS缓存。另一种方法是使用svn命令进行下载。你可以使用以下命令进行下载:svn checkout + GitHub仓库的URL。\[1\] \[2\]
#### 引用[.reference_title]
- *1* [Ubuntu上Github下载慢的问题解决方法记录](https://blog.csdn.net/qq_34240459/article/details/105302971)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[ubuntu如何在github下载一个项目中的单个文件或者子文件](https://blog.csdn.net/ai_faker/article/details/107823359)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
ubuntu登github
在Ubuntu系统上登录GitHub,你需要先安装Git,它是GitHub客户端,用于版本控制。以下是基本步骤:
1. **安装Git**:
打开终端,输入命令并按Enter键:
```
sudo apt-get update
sudo apt-get install git
```
2. **设置SSH密钥**:
- 首次登录GitHub,会提示你生成一个新的SSH key。打开終端,运行:
```
ssh-keygen -t rsa -C "your_email@example.com"
```
- 按照提示完成,复制产生的公钥到GitHub账户的安全设置中。
3. **验证SSH密钥**:
进入终端,添加公钥到`~/.ssh/id_rsa.pub`文件内容,并将此文件添加到GitHub的SSH keys:
```
cat ~/.ssh/id_rsa.pub | pbcopy # 或者使用其他方法复制公钥到剪贴板
```
登录GitHub,然后在"Settings" > "SSH and GPG keys"下添加新key。
4. **克隆仓库**:
完成上述步骤后,你可以通过命令行使用`git clone`命令从GitHub克隆仓库:
```
git clone https://github.com/username/repository.git
```
5. **提交更改并与远程同步**:
对本地仓库进行修改后,可以使用`git add`, `git commit`和`git push`命令上传更改到GitHub。
阅读全文